Forza Motorsport 4 utilizes a two-disc system where Disc 1 serves as the playable game and Disc 2 operates strictly as a content installation disc. Because Disc 2 acts as a giant DLC pack rather than a standard playable disc, handling its ISO file requires distinct steps compared to single-disc games. 💿 Purpose of Disc 2
Disc 1 (Play Disc): Contains the core engine, the primary world tour, and a standard selection of cars.

Forza Motorsport 4, developed by Turn 10 Studios and published by Microsoft Game Studios, is a racing game that was released in 2011 for the Xbox 360. The game is part of the Forza series, known for its realistic racing experience, extensive car collection, and high-quality graphics.
